About This Property

Commonwealth Senior Apartments provides 84 units of affordable housing for elderly residents in Cedar Rapids, Iowa, with 77 designated as low-income units. The property, which opened in 2016, offers a mix of 15 studio, 58 one-bedroom, and 11 two-bedroom floor plans to accommodate varying household sizes and needs.

Section 8 (HCV) Waitlist
Closed
Opened October 14, 2019
Closed October 14, 2019
Apply: In-person

The waiting list was last open for one day on October 14, 2019. Eligibility requires meeting HUD and PHA family definitions, income limits, citizenship or eligible immigrant status, providing social security numbers, and consenting to information use. Reasonable accommodation requests for disabilities can be made by contacting the office.
